SDX is a web-based interface designed to bridge the gap between high-end commercial satellite imagery and scientific research. Originally known as the SmallSat Data Explorer, it has evolved into a robust hub for accessing data from vendors like Planet , Spire, and Airbus U.S. . The term typically refers to accessing comprehensive Earth observation data through the Satellite Data Explorer (SDX) —a specialized tool within NASA's Commercial Satellite Data Acquisition (CSDA) program. This platform is the gateway for researchers to discover, task, and download high-resolution commercial data that NASA has acquired from global partners. What is the Satellite Data Explorer (SDX)?
